diff --git a/interface/lib/app.inc.php b/interface/lib/app.inc.php index 353297a1efa36c20ff00ae45ef9f9c299c89195c..7a382a426d34c4ced591e3b51d3afc36220b9d14 100644 --- a/interface/lib/app.inc.php +++ b/interface/lib/app.inc.php @@ -67,9 +67,10 @@ class app { public function uses($classes) { - $cl = explode(', ',$classes); + $cl = explode(',',$classes); if(is_array($cl)) { foreach($cl as $classname){ + $classname = trim($classname); if(!array_key_exists($classname, $this->_loaded_classes)){ require_once($this->_conf['classpath'] . '/'.$classname.'.inc.php'); $this->$classname = new $classname(); @@ -84,6 +85,7 @@ class app { $fl = explode(',', $files); if(is_array($fl)) { foreach($fl as $file){ + $file = trim($file); include_once($this->_conf['classpath'] . '/'.$file.'.inc.php'); } } diff --git a/interface/lib/classes/listform.inc.php b/interface/lib/classes/listform.inc.php index cd7011207594181e0a04eb0b2cf3afa0e094755f..41dfaff12886d0f0359bf68994c1c372bb02c23f 100644 --- a/interface/lib/classes/listform.inc.php +++ b/interface/lib/classes/listform.inc.php @@ -181,7 +181,7 @@ class listform { $table = $this->listDef["table"]; // setze page auf null, wenn in session nicht gesetzt - if($_SESSION["search"][$list_name]["page"] == '') $_SESSION["search"][$list_name]["page"] = 0; + if(!isset($_SESSION["search"][$list_name]["page"]) || $_SESSION["search"][$list_name]["page"] == '') $_SESSION["search"][$list_name]["page"] = 0; // setze page auf wert der request variablen "page" if(isset($_REQUEST["page"])) $_SESSION["search"][$list_name]["page"] = $_REQUEST["page"];